>> IDA_BITMAP_LONGS value is calculated take into account struct ida_bitmap
>> not to waste memory space. Comment it.
>>
>> Signed-off-by: Namhyung Kim <namhyung@gmail.com>
>> Acked-by: Tejun Heo <tj@kernel.org>
>> ---
>> include/linux/idr.h | 5 ++++-
>> 1 files changed, 4 insertions(+), 1 deletions(-)
>>
>> diff --git a/include/linux/idr.h b/include/linux/idr.h
>> index e968db7..3f4b718 100644
>> --- a/include/linux/idr.h
>> +++ b/include/linux/idr.h
>> @@ -117,10 +117,13 @@ void idr_init(struct idr *idp);
>> /*
>> * IDA - IDR based id allocator, use when translation from id to
>> * pointer isn't necessary.
>> + *
>> + * IDA_BITMAP_LONGS is calculated to be one less to accommodate
>> + * ida_bitmap->nr_busy so that the whole struct fits in 128 bytes.
>> */
>> #define IDA_CHUNK_SIZE 128 /* 128 bytes per chunk */
>> #define IDA_BITMAP_LONGS (128 / sizeof(long) - 1)
>> -#define IDA_BITMAP_BITS (IDA_BITMAP_LONGS * sizeof(long) * 8)
>> +#define IDA_BITMAP_BITS (IDA_BITMAP_LONGS * sizeof(long) * 8)
>>
>> struct ida_bitmap {
>> long nr_busy;
